*Nobody's POV*

Bella continued walking down the block until she reached 54th Lane, where she made a left and headed into the nearby park. At the gate, during the daytime, it was always difficult to see the button that unlocked the code pad. The only ways to find it were either by accidentally leaning on it, or by seeing how the nearby lampost specifically was aligned to it's location. Bella was familiar with the latter option.

She pushed the button and a small panel in the gate's frame slid open, revealing an iPhone 5 with the passcode screen showing. After checking to make sure nobody was watching her, Bella entered the code into the phone.

Almost as if from a movie, the panel shut closed while the concrete blocks started to rise and form a spiral staircase, up the trunk of a nearby tree. As Bella ascended the steps, each block slowly descended back into its intended spot.

Bella finally reached the platform, where she met Kelly.

"Hey girl," she greeted.

"Bells! You made it," Kelly hugged Bella. They didn't go to the same school, so they didn't see each other often.

"Yup. No problems unlike last time."

"That's good. So, let's get down with it? Cara and the girls are already inside."

"Let's go!"

The girls linked arms and giggled as they walked into the Spot.

The Spot was not your average teenage hangout. It was a medium sized yurt built ontop of a platform in a large tree in the middle of Arglintio Park. Not many teens really know about it, and those who do are sworn to secrecy. During the day, the little yurt in the tree looks like nothing more than a tent for somebody thrown out on the streets. It isn't until the night time when the yurt really becomes alive.

Nobody really knows who built the Spot, or how it even got in the tree in the first place. All they know is that now, the Spot is run by a Senior from Hugh Kildren High. His real name is Ylif Klend, but here, he goes by Chief Link, for he is the one who decides who joins his "tribe". Bella's tale of how she was choosen is an interesting one, but that's for another time(A/N: Maybe the next chapter? ;-)).

Kelly and Bella walked inside and found their friends on the other side. There were 12 total teens in the "tribe". Chief Link sat at the front of the room and waited for all the others to settle down.

"Greetings, fellow Spotters!" He bellowed.

"To you we reflect the same," was the unanimous response from the other 11. Bella always found the opening interesting. She was Catholic, yes, but there was still something remarkable with being able to respond directly with your leader.

Chief Link continued, "I've received word from headquarters that we are to start a new mission today."

The room buzzed with excitement.

"Awesome! I haven't been on a mission in a while!" A twin, Arilina, squealed to Bella.

"I know! I wonder what we're going to be doing," Her brother, Caiden, responded.

The Spot was not the only one of it's kind. It was actually a part of a larger branch of little "tribes" called Moonlight Night Warriors, or MNW for short. There were 10 branches in total. There's the Castle(a.k.a HQ) based in London, the Fort over in Maine, the Barricade in France, the Hub just up in Fremont California, the Overpass down in Louisiana, the Hang located in Canada, the Camp which was in Oaklahoma, the Dig in New Zealand, the Cave right across in Australia, and the Spot in LA. Each was run by a chief appointed by their predecessor(A/N: Doubt I spelled that right.).

Every now and then, they were given a mission to perform an act of kindness all together that benefitted whatever commnity they were in. The only catch was that it had to be done by moonlight only and unless stated otherwise, they couldn't be seen by anybody.

Lately though, the Spot has been quiet, and most were beginning to think that they no longer had a purpose to be there. Just like Bella did.

Until that night.

Bella was more than excited. The Chief always picked 2-3 of the members to carry out the extra mission, and she finally saw her opportunity to prove herself. There were rankings in all of the "tribes" that identified them when they were working anywhere with MNW. They were like codenames of sorts. Currently, she was ranked as "Lace Knot"(all names were based and somehow related to the chief's name), which meant she was in the middle. It was better than "Rusted Hinge", but she was working her way up to be "Steel Lock", meaning she would be qualified to be the next chief. If she could just prove herself to Chief Link that she was worthy of a high ranking. And there was one way to make that happen.

I have to be in the team, she thought.

Bella silently prayed and listened intently, hoping to hear her name called. Chief Link always read the list of people going on the extra mission first before anything else.

"Those of you who will go on the extra mission include...."
